  • Name: JNJ-38431055
  • Chemical Name: propan-2-yl 4-[5-methoxy-6-[(2-methyl-6-methylsulfonylpyridin-3-yl)amino]pyrimidin-4-yl]oxypiperidine-1-carboxylate
  • CAS Number: 897732-93-3
  • Molecular Formula: C21H29N5O6S
  • Molecular Weight: 479.550

  • APD597 is a GPR119 agonist intended for the treatment of type 2 diabetes, with EC50 of 46 nM for hGPR119.IC50 value: 46 nM (EC50) [1]Target: hGPR119The design and synthesis of a second generation GPR119-agonist clinical candidate for the treatment of diabetes is described. APD597 was selected for preclinical development based on a good balance between agonist potency, intrinsic activity and in particular on its good solubility and reduced drug-drug interaction potential.
